Overview
We are seeking a dedicated Quality & Compliance Systems Specialist to join our team. This role is essential in ensuring that our manufacturing processes adhere to stringent quality standards, regulatory requirements, and industry best practices. The ideal candidate will play a key part in maintaining and enhancing our quality management systems, supporting continuous improvement initiatives, and ensuring compliance across all operational facets.
Duties
- Conduct comprehensive quality audits to verify adherence to established quality standards in production.
- Maintain and improve quality assurance (QA) and quality control (QC) processes aligned with industry regulations such as GMP (Good Manufacturing Practice), FDA regulations, and ASME codes & standards.
- Collect, analyze, and interpret data related to product quality, inspection results, and process performance to identify areas for improvement.
- Support manufacturing teams by implementing quality inspection protocols and ensuring proper use of personal protective equipment (PPE).
- Ensure compliance with regulatory and legal standards governing manufacturing environments, including food safety regulations where applicable.
- Develop documentation for quality systems, procedures, and audit reports using Microsoft Office tools for effective record-keeping.
- Collaborate with cross-functional teams to facilitate training on quality standards and regulatory compliance requirements.
Requirements
- Proven experience in quality assurance within manufacturing environments, including conducting quality audits and inspections.
- Knowledge of quality standards such as GMP, FDA regulations, ASME codes & standards, and food safety protocols.
- Strong understanding of regulatory compliance standards relevant to manufacturing industries worldwide.
- Proficiency in data collection methods and analysis skills to evaluate process performance effectively.
- Familiarity with quality management systems (QMS) and related documentation practices.
- Experience with QA/QC procedures, manufacturing processes, and regulatory/legal compliance standards.
- Excellent organizational skills with the ability to manage multiple tasks efficiently using Microsoft Office applications.
